New Wii Controller for WoW?

Posted 10th Jul 2008 05:17 PM by Maticus

Hot on the heels of the Falcon controller, which we wrote about a couple of days ago, comes the ‘Stix’. Made by GoLive2, this controller closely resembles the Nintendo Wiimote, and will allow players to control certain games on the PC as they would on a Wii. The outer casing, trigger button and shape is the same, but instead of buttons on the face, the controls are touch screen. And of course, there’s no console to plug in into, the Stix connects straight into your PC.

Stix.jpg

Two models of the Stix will be available at launch; the 200, which retails around $39.99 and is designed for 2D gaming, and the 400 which retails for $49.99 and supports 3D games, and will be the remote that players will be able to use with WoW. If you were to benefit fully from the experience, you could dual wield the Stix, allowing you to program up to 16 buttons on the 2 controllers.
